Isolation of (copper, zinc)-thioneins from the livers of copper-injected rats.

I Bremner, B W Young.   

Abstract

The mixed copper- and zinc-binding proteins, with mol.wt. of approx. 12000, induced in rat liver after injection of copper were isolated and characterized as metallothioneins. Three separate forms were obtained, with 7-11% total metal in the protein, equivalent to 2.6-1.6 cysteine residues/metal atom.
